[Featured Stock] Samsung Electronics Plunges 9% Amidst Tightened Regulations on Single-Stock Leveraged ETFs, Dampening Investor Sentiment
Samsung Electronics fell 9.84% due to tightened regulations on single-stock leveraged ETFs, which have dampened investor sentiment. Financial authorities announced measures including raising the minimum deposit, expanding trading lot sizes, strengthening deviation rate management, increasing investor education hours, and temporarily suspending new listings.
